Introduction

A full electrician tool kit is essential for both professional electricians and DIY enthusiasts. This kit typically includes a variety of tools that are crucial for completing electrical tasks safely and efficiently. Among the most important tools in a full electrician tool kit are screwdrivers, which come in various sizes and types to accommodate different screws and applications.
When selecting a full electrician tool kit, consider the following:
  • Quality: Look for tools made from durable materials that can withstand regular use.
  • Variety: Ensure the kit includes a comprehensive range of tools, including screwdrivers, pliers, wire cutters, and more.
  • Ergonomics: Tools should be comfortable to hold and easy to use, reducing strain during extended periods of work.
  • Portability: A good tool kit should be easy to carry, often coming in a sturdy case for organization and transport.

FAQs

How can I choose the best full electrician tool kit for my needs?

Consider your specific tasks and the types of projects you will undertake. Look for a kit that includes a variety of essential tools, such as screwdrivers, pliers, and wire s, and ensure they are of high quality.

What are the key features to look for when selecting screwdrivers for my toolkit?

Look for screwdrivers with ergonomic handles for comfort, a variety of sizes and types (flathead, Phillips), and durable materials that resist wear and tear.

Are there any common mistakes people make when purchasing a full electrician tool kit?

One common mistake is choosing a kit with low-quality tools that may break easily. Always prioritize quality and ensure the kit meets your specific needs.

How often should I update my electrician tool kit?

It's a good practice to review your toolkit at least once a year, replacing worn-out tools and adding any new tools that may enhance your efficiency.

Can I build my own electrician tool kit instead of buying a pre-made one?

Yes, you can customize your toolkit by selecting individual tools that suit your specific needs and preferences, ensuring you have exactly what you require for your projects.
